Driver lucky to avoid injury after bunch of thugs throw rocks from M50 bridge onto car window

A Dublin driver was lucky to avoid injury after a bunch of thugs threw rocks and stones off a bridge over the M50 onto his car.

The disgusting incident happened at the bridge just before Firhouse heading northbound yesterday morning.

The shocking video of the damage has been shared across social media, and shows serious damage to not only to windshield, but the body of the car.

Fortunately, the motorist wasn't injured but the thoughtful driver was quick to warn others to be vigiliant.

Sharing the video, Wayne Kirwan warned: "Be careful if anyone driving to work on M50, this just happened to me just before Firhouse heading northbound to Airport. Lucky I was half awake bunch of lads trying to kill someone throwing rocks off bridge."

It's the third incident in less than a week involving stones and rocks being thrown at vehicles in south Dublin.

On Tuesday morning, Vandals shattered windows of all three of SuperValu, Ballinteer's delivery vans between 3am and 5am.

The vans were being used for grocery deliveries to those who must remain indoors due to the coronavirus outbreak.

And over the weekend the 75 bus, which is operated by Go-Ahead Ireland, and travels between The Square Tallaght and Dun Laoghaire, came under attack, also in Ballinteer.

A window was smashed after the bus had rocks thrown at it by heartless vandals.
